Half time thoughts.

We seem to have had the wind knocked out of our sails. The early goal killed us after an encouraging start. The players don't look like they believe they can win. We look like we're here for a Cup match.

The defending is atrocious, they're cutting through us at will. The change in personnel is a major factor in this, but we have to have better in reserve. Jagielka is all over the place, Robinson does look limited & Moore isn't getting close to anything (why does he go down so quickly?).

Enda Stevens & Oli Norwood continue their poor post-lockdown form. Norwood better than the other night, he at least has hit a few good passes but it's probably because he has more movement in front of him.

Baldock & Basham plugging away. They at least look to have some fight in them. Quality is lacking in the final third mind.

Lundstram, anonymous. The one time he had an opportunity to shine he blasted the ball over, with plenty of time & space, from about 25 yards. Not good enough.

Going forwards, we're so much better with McGoldrick in the team. He slows things down, we get bodies up the pitch & we keep the ball so much better. We actually play through the lines when he's on the park. Our best period of the game, 25-35 mins, he was at the heart of everything. However, even during that period we didn't look threatening at all.

Mousset. Lots of talent, but for me he lacks heart. He looks like he doesn't fancy it tonight. Not really putting himself about, then going down with an "injury." He does this most games, personally I think it's to get a breather (could be wrong). His body language is negative. I can see why Wilder doesn't want to put too much faith in him. I can see why Bournemouth got rid of him. I'm not sure if anyone will make a top Prem player out him while ever his attitude remains like this.
